9 F.FWD button- Press to rapidly advance the tape, or
to view the pielure rapidly in forward during the Play
mode. (Forward Search)
► button-
• When setting program (for example: setting clock or
timer program), press to determine your selection
and proceed to a next step you want to input.
• Press to determine setting modes from on screen
menu.
• Press to select a mode from a partieular menu (for
example: LANGUAGE or USER'S SET UP)
10 REC button- Press to begin manual recording.
OTR button- Press to activate One Touch Record¬
ing. (used on the TV/VCR only)
11 VOLUME A/T buttons- Press to adjust the volume
level.
12 CHANNEL A/T buttons- Press to select the chan¬
nel for viewing or recording.
TRACKING +/- function- Press to minimize video
'noise' (lines or dots on screen) during the Play
mode. (See page 19.)
13 EARPHONE jack-Connect to earphone (not sup¬
plied) for personal listening. The size of jack is 1/8"
monaural (3.5mm).
14 Cassette compartment
15 Number buttons- Press to select desired channels
for viewing or recording. To select channels I to 9.
first press the 0 button and then 1 to 9.
+100 button- Press to select cable channels which
are equal or greater than number 100. (To select
channel 125, first press ''+100" button then press "2"
and "5").
16 MENU button- Press to display main menu on the
TV screen.
17 DISPLAY button- Press to display the counter or the
current channel number and current time on the TV
screen. (See page 16)
18 SPEED button- Press to set desired recording
speed. (SP/LP/SLP)
19 T-PROG. CLEAR button-Press to cancel a pro¬
gramming of timer recoding (See page 25).
COUNTER RESET button- Press to reset counter to
0:00:00.
20 COUNTER MEMORY button- Press to set counter
memory on and off. (See page 21.)
21 CHANNEL RETURN button-Press to go back to the
previously viewed channel. For example, pressing
this button once will change channel display from 3
(present channel) to 10 (previously viewed channel),
and pressing it a second time will return from 10 to
3.
22 PAUSE/STILL button- Press to temporarily stop the
tape during the recording or to view a still picture
during playback.
23 MUTE button- Press to mute sound. Press it again to
resume sound.
24 TIME SEARCH button- Press to activate Time
Search mode.
25 SLEEP button- Press to set the Sleep Timer. (See
page 26.)
26 ANT. terminal- Connect to an antenna or CATV.
